英英释义
verb
- mix in with cutting motions
- interrupt a dancing couple in order to take one of them as one's own partner
- Jim always cuts in!
- break into a conversation
- her husband always chimes in, even when he is not involved in the conversation
- drive in front of another vehicle leaving too little space for that vehicle to maneuver comfortably
- allow someone to have a share or profit
